Xeinon wrote:
First off, euphoria IS an physics engine. Sure, it works with other engines like havoc (star wars) but in GTA 4 euphoria handles all the physics of people and objects and to a degree also the cars.


Q: Is euphoria a physics engine?
A: No, euphoria is not a physics engine. euphoria simulates the human (or animal) motor nervous system on Xbox 360, PLAYSTATION 3 and PC. One can think of it as biology meeting robot control theory. euphoria integrates with a game's existing physics engine, which provides the basic body physics (commonly known as 'ragdoll physics'). euphoria adds life to the dead physics simulation. In short, ragdolls are dead, floppy bodies. euphoria characters instead are alive and adaptive.

Taken from NaturalMotion's website.
